Body paragraph 1 should focus on one cinematic element (shot type, lighting, camera angle OR music/sound) and how it is used in all films.

Example: The type of lighting a director uses makes a big impact on the viewer. Tim Burton uses lighting to set the mood in all of his films. In Edward Scissorhands, he often uses high key lighting to show that a place is cheerful or safe. For example, when Edward first arrives at Peg’s house, the town and the house are lit up with high key lighting. The audience feels that Edward is arriving at a happier, better home than the one he came from. Lighting is also used well in Charlie and the Chocolate Factory. Low key lighting is used in films to make a scene more depressing or scary. Tim Burton uses low key lighting in the Bucket’s house to show that they are poor and somewhat depressed. The audience feels bad for this family and ultimately wants good things to happen for them. Tim Burton uses lighting very well to set the mood in a movie.
